wikimusic-ssr-1.0.1.6
Safe HaskellSafe-Inferred
LanguageGHC2021

WikiMusic.SSR.View.Components.Other

Documentation

likeCount :: (Is k A_Getter, Is k A_Getter, JoinKinds k l k, LabelOptic "isLike" l u v Bool Bool, LabelOptic "opinions" k s s (Map k a) (Map k a), LabelOptic "opinion" k a a u v) => s -> Text Source #

dislikeCount :: (Is k A_Getter, Is k A_Getter, JoinKinds k l k, LabelOptic "opinions" k s s (Map k a) (Map k a), LabelOptic "opinion" k a a u v, LabelOptic "isDislike" l u v Bool Bool) => s -> Text Source #

simpleEntityCard :: (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Show a, JoinKinds k l k, JoinKinds k l k, LabelOptic "identifier" k s s UUID UUID, LabelOptic "displayName" k s s Text Text, LabelOptic "isLike" l u v Bool Bool, LabelOptic "artworks" k s s (Map k s) (Map k s), LabelOptic "opinions" k s s (Map k a) (Map k a), LabelOptic "viewCount" k s s a a, LabelOptic "artwork" k s s Artwork Artwork, LabelOptic "opinion" k a a u v, LabelOptic "isDislike" l u v Bool Bool) => ViewVars -> Text -> s -> Html Source #

entityDetails :: forall {a} {a} {a} {a} {a} {t :: Type -> Type} {k} {l} {k} {l} {k} {k} {k} {k} {k} {k} {k} {k} {k} {k} {k} {k} {k} {k} {k} {t :: Type -> Type} {t :: Type -> Type} {t :: Type -> Type} {t :: Type -> Type} {t :: Type -> Type} {s} {u} {v} {k} {a} {k} {a}. (Show a, Show a, Show a, Show a, Show a, Functor t, JoinKinds k l k, JoinKinds k l k,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Is k A_Getter, Foldable t, Foldable t, Foldable t, Foldable t, Foldable t, Foldable t, LabelOptic "description" k s s (t Text) (t Text), LabelOptic "identifier" k s s a a, LabelOptic "createdBy" k s s a a, LabelOptic "createdAt" k s s a a, LabelOptic "lastEditedAt" k s s (t a) (t a), LabelOptic "displayName" k s s Text Text, LabelOptic "soundcloudUrl" k s s (t Text) (t Text), LabelOptic "spotifyUrl" k s s (t Text) (t Text), LabelOptic "wikipediaUrl" k s s (t Text) (t Text), LabelOptic "youtubeUrl" k s s (t Text) (t Text), LabelOptic "isLike" l u v Bool Bool, LabelOptic "artworks" k s s (Map k a) (Map k a), LabelOptic "opinions" k s s (Map k a) (Map k a), LabelOptic "viewCount" k s s a a, LabelOptic "artwork" k a a Artwork Artwork, LabelOptic "opinion" k a a u v, LabelOptic "isDislike" l u v Bool Bool) => ViewVars -> Text -> s -> Html Source #